How much do highlight jobs pay per hour?
As of Aug 19, 2026, the average hourly pay for highlight in Arizona is $33.46,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$27.98 and $37.64 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

To thrive as a Highlight Editor, you need strong video editing skills, a keen sense for storytelling, and experience with media production, usually supported by a relevant degree or portfolio. Mastery of editing software such as Adobe Premiere Pro or Final Cut Pro, and familiarity with digital asset management systems, is typically required. Attention to detail, creativity, and the ability to work well under tight deadlines are essential soft skills. These abilities ensure the creation of engaging, high-quality highlight reels that effectively capture key moments and keep audiences engaged.
Highlights Editors often juggle several assignments with tight deadlines, requiring strong organizational and time-management skills. Balancing the need for creative storytelling with quick turnaround times can be challenging, especially during high-volume periods or major events. Effective communication with producers, reporters, and technical staff is essential to ensure that each highlight package meets editorial standards and is delivered on schedule. Adapting quickly to last-minute changes and prioritizing tasks are key aspects of succeeding in this fast-paced role.
